Output 243b34f2e38946dda4e4ebfde7d9d91c709609f59f554e02ae691f129b90590b:5

value
389978
script pubkey
OP_0 OP_PUSHBYTES_20 c0a34b68306aed6d986f84d871439d52faa04a27
address
bc1qcz35k6psdtkkmxr0snv8zsua2ta2qj38ue94la
transaction
243b34f2e38946dda4e4ebfde7d9d91c709609f59f554e02ae691f129b90590b
confirmations
209089
spent
true